Label Specification
Model Number KUC755AE105 – 3BHB005243R0105
Brand ABB
Type Modular Control Unit / Drive Power Supply
Input Voltage Supports 24V DC±20% or 110V – 380V (industrial standard voltage)
Input Current Ranges from a minimum of 5mA (in certain specific configurations) up to 30A, depending on the application scenario
Output Voltage For some applications, it can output a regulated voltage such as 480V AC (single – phase in specific power supply setups)
Output Frequency Up to 100Hz (when used as an excitation controller in particular applications)
Data Capacity 200 (for specific data – handling capabilities related to its control functions)
I/O Quantity As an excitation controller, it may feature 16 input/output channels for effective signal management
Communication Protocols Supports industrial – standard protocols like Modbus RTU (at a baud rate of 115200), enabling seamless integration with other components in the industrial network
Mounting Designed for easy installation, with a form – factor suitable for typical industrial control cabinet setups, often rack – mountable
Weight Approximately 1 kg (lightweight, facilitating easy handling during installation)
Certifications Complies with international safety and quality certifications such as CE and UL, ensuring reliable and safe operation in diverse industrial environments
Dimensions Compact dimensions, for example, 210 x 110 x 125 mm (8.3 x 4.3 x 4.9 inches), allowing for space – efficient integration in industrial enclosures
Operating Temperature Engineered to operate within a wide temperature range, typically – 40°C to + 70°C, making it suitable for harsh industrial environments
One of the standout functional strengths of the ABB KUC755AE105 – 3BHB005243R0105 is its ability to provide highly stable power output. This stability is crucial for sensitive industrial drives, as it ensures that motors operate at consistent speeds and with optimal performance. The module is engineered with advanced power regulation circuitry, which can quickly adapt to changes in load and input voltage, maintaining a constant output voltage and frequency. This not only enhances the efficiency of the drive system but also extends the lifespan of the connected motors and other equipment by reducing wear and tear caused by power fluctuations.

When installing the ABB KUC755AE105 – 3BHB005243R0105, it’s essential to follow the manufacturer’s detailed installation guidelines. First and foremost, ensure that the mounting location is stable and free from excessive vibrations. The module should be securely fastened to the industrial control cabinet or rack, using the appropriate mounting hardware provided. When making electrical connections, it’s crucial to double – check the wiring diagrams to avoid any incorrect connections that could lead to electrical malfunctions or damage to the module. The input voltage should be carefully verified to match the module’s specified range. Additionally, proper grounding is of utmost importance to protect against electrical surges and to ensure the reliable operation of the module. Adequate ventilation around the module is also necessary, especially during continuous operation, as it helps dissipate heat generated during normal operation, preventing overheating and potential damage to the internal components.

For long – term maintenance, regular inspections are recommended. Operators should periodically check for any signs of physical damage, such as cracks in the casing or loose connections. Monitoring the module’s performance metrics, such as input and output voltages, current consumption, and operating temperature, can help detect any potential issues early. It’s also advisable to keep the module’s software or firmware up – to – date, as ABB often releases updates that improve functionality, fix bugs, and enhance compatibility with other components in the industrial ecosystem. Performing routine diagnostic tests using the module’s built – in self – diagnostic features can also help identify and resolve any emerging problems promptly, ensuring the continued reliable operation of the KUC755AE105 – 3BHB005243R0105 in industrial control systems.
